css中如何引入特殊字体

admin 轻心小站 关注 LV.19 运营
发表于前端技术学习版块 css,教程

在网页设计中,选择合适的字体可以提高网页的美观性和可读性。如果使用的字体是本地计算机没有的,则需要在 CSS 中引入特殊字体。下面将介绍如何在 CSS 中引入特殊字体。 首先,我们需要找到需要使用的字

在网页设计中,选择合适的字体可以提高网页的美观性和可读性。如果使用的字体是本地计算机没有的,则需要在 CSS 中引入特殊字体。下面将介绍如何在 CSS 中引入特殊字体。
首先,我们需要找到需要使用的字体文件。通常字体文件可以在网上免费下载,或者从购买许可证后从字体库中获得。字体文件有多种格式,如 .otf、.ttf、.woff、.svg 等。
接下来,我们可以将字体文件放在项目文件的某个位置,例如在项目根目录下的 fonts 文件夹中。然后,在 CSS 中使用 @font-face 规则引入字体。
具体代码如下:
@font-face {
    font-family: 'MyFont';
    src: url('fonts/MyFont.ttf') format('truetype');
    font-weight: normal;
    font-style: normal;
}
<br>
p {
    font-family: 'MyFont', Arial, sans-serif;
} 

上述代码中,@font-face 规则定义了一个新的字体家族 MyFont,并提供了字体文件的路径和格式。其中,format 属性用于指定字体文件格式。另外,可以通过 font-weight 和 font-style 属性定义字体的样式。
在定义了字体家族后,我们就可以在 p 标签中使用了。其中,'MyFont' 在 font-family 中引用了刚刚定义的字体,如果本地计算机没有这个字体,则会自动下载并应用。
需要注意的是,引入的字体文件大小可能会比较大,如果网页访问速度过慢,可以选择将字体文件压缩,并使用 gzip 来提高加载速度。
总的来说,使用 CSS 引入特殊字体可以使网页更具有视觉效果,提高用户体验。

文章说明:

本文原创发布于探乎站长论坛,未经许可,禁止转载。

题图来自Unsplash,基于CC0协议

该文观点仅代表作者本人,探乎站长论坛平台仅提供信息存储空间服务。

评论列表 评论
发布评论

评论: css中如何引入特殊字体

粉丝

0

关注

0

收藏

0

已有0次打赏